Output 76f582aedfab5dbf770cd6c389764f70ba62cf839c739fd4794f18e7b69b4560:1

value
88520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8654165db1b10de55eed47e3eebe515fe455aef6 OP_EQUAL
address
3DwHCjyRJQ6ZyfRmRYyKk8WEvritiBdiW8
transaction
76f582aedfab5dbf770cd6c389764f70ba62cf839c739fd4794f18e7b69b4560
spent
true